var help = "👋 Hi! I'm a music recognition bot.\n\n" +
"If you see an audio or a video and want to know what's the music, you can reply to it with **!song**, and the " +
"bot will identify the music. Or make a right click on the message and pick Apps -> Recognize This Song.\n\n" +
"When you're on a voice channel and someone is playing music there, type the slash **/song-vc [mention]** command, " +
"mentioning the user playing the music (**!song [mention]** also works). The bot will record the sound for 12 seconds and then attempt to " +
"identify the song.\n\n" +
"On a voice channel, you can also use the slash **/listen** command (or **!listen**), and the bot will join the VC, " +
"listen, and keep the last 12 seconds " +
"of audio in it's memory, and when you type **/song-vc [mention]** (or **!song [mention]**), it will immediately identify music from the last 12 " +
"seconds of what the mentioned user or bot has played on the voice channel. If you send **/disconnect**, the bot will leave the VC.\n\n" +
"Source code: https://github.com/AudDMusic/DiscordBot. Privacy policy: https://audd.io/privacy.\n\n" +
"**I'm still in testing** and might restart from time to time. The commands are subject to change. " +
"Please report any bugs if you experience them. Support server: https://discord.gg/audd"
